About this experience

Experience an amazing mixture of nature and adventure with this new shore excursion from Falmouth. The first part of your journey includes a scenic drive along the North Coast to the world famous Dunns River Falls. At Dunns River Falls you will feel rejuvenated as you climb over 600 ft of scenic waterfalls and enjoy some time in the cool and refreshing water pools. After Dunns River Falls you head back to the parish of Trelawny for some tasty Jamaican lunch on the beach with a complimentary beverage (non alcoholic) included in your tour package. After lunch it's time to head up to River Rapids Adventures for some adventurous fun where you can choose to do tubing, rafting, kayaking, or river surfing on the splashing waters of the Rio Bueno river. After your river activity, you are taken via boat to a private beach where you can enjoy a quick swim in the warm ocean water, change into some dry clothes, and have some cool drinks at the beach bar before heading back to your cruise port.

About Jamaica

Jamaica, the third-largest island in the Caribbean, is renowned for its stunning beaches, lush landscapes, and vibrant culture. It's a destination that offers a unique blend of adventure, relaxation, and rich history, making it appealing to a wide range of travelers.

Top Attractions

Dunn's River Falls

A famous waterfall and terraced waterfall located in Ocho Rios. Visitors can climb the falls, which is a unique and refreshing experience.

Blue Mountains

A mountain range known for its lush forests, scenic views, and coffee plantations. It's a great spot for hiking and nature lovers.

Bob Marley Museum

A museum dedicated to the life and legacy of reggae legend Bob Marley. Located in his former home in Kingston.

Must-Try Local Dishes

Jerk Chicken

Chicken marinated in a spicy jerk seasoning and slow-cooked over pimento wood, giving it a unique smoky flavor.

Main Dish Contains meat, can be spicy

Ackee and Saltfish

A traditional Jamaican breakfast dish made with ackee (a fruit) and salted codfish.

Oxtail Stew

A rich and flavorful stew made with oxtail, vegetables, and spices.

Patties

Savory pastries filled with spiced meat or vegetables, commonly eaten as a snack or light meal.
